9.2.2 Bloodborne Pathogen Spill
A bloodborne pathogen (BBP) spill is: blood, any bodily fluid, or potentially infectious material that would create a concern for public health.
...
- Employees who are involved in an exposure incident to BBP should report it immediately to SUPD by calling (617) 573-8111. A report will be filed. First Aid will be provided.
- Anyone involved in a BBP exposure should wash any BBP material off of the body and clean area with soap and water.
- Anyone involved in a BBP exposure should seek medical treatment if the exposure is a concern for their well being.
- Students who are involved in an exposure incident should report immediately to Health Services.
